Surnames Frequency by Census Records
SKAGGS
According to the U.S. Census Bureau, Skaggs is ranked #2028 in terms of the most common surnames in America.
The Skaggs surname appeared 17,778 times in the 2010 census and if you were to sample 100,000 people in the United States, approximately 6 would have the surname Skaggs.
92.9% or 16,525 total occurrences were White.
2.1% or 389 total occurrences were of Hispanic origin.
2.1% or 380 total occurrences were of two or more races.
1.5% or 268 total occurrences were Black.
0.7% or 140 total occurrences were American Indian or Alaskan Native.
0.4% or 76 total occurrences were Asian.
